Slow Cooker Beef Stroganoff
- 2 pounds boneless beef chuck steak cut into 1-1/2-inch pieces
- 2 tablespoons Country Crock(R) Spread divided
- 1 package white mushrooms 10 oz., sliced
- 1 onions medium, chopped
- 2 cloves garlic chopped
- 1 jar Ragu(R) Cheesy Classic Alfredo Sauce
- 1/2 cup sour cream
- Season beef, if desired, with salt and ground black pepper.
- Heat 1 tablespoon Spread in 12-inch skillet over medium-high heat and brown 1/2 of the beef, stirring occasionally, about 4 minutes. Remove browned beef to slow cooker with slotted spoon, then repeat with remaining beef.
- Melt remaining 1 tablespoon Spread in same skillet over medium heat and cook mushrooms and onion, stirring occasionally, until golden, about 6 minutes. Add garlic and cook, stirring frequently, 30 seconds. Remove to slow cooker.
- Stir in Ragu(R) Cheesy Classic Alfredo Sauce. Cook covered at HIGH 4 to 5 hours or at LOW 8 to 10 hours or until beef is tender.
- Stir in sour cream. Serve, if desired, over hot cooked egg noodles.
